Indoor outdoor speaker sw wiring??

I have a 2011 3912 raptor. Last winter I replaced a 12v light switch in the control pannel. I apparently knocked a wire off that goes to the two speaker switches. I can not figure out where it goes, looks like spaghetti in there. There is a single wire going to each switch that comes from a ckt board that has lots of I assume speaker wires going to it The oposite poles are jumped together with this mistry wire. What would be required to complete this ckt? I'm not sure what the purpose of that ckt board is.
Everything else in the pannel is related to 12v.
What are the chances of getting some kind of diagram from Keystone?

What are the chances of getting some kind of diagram from Keystone?
Unfortunately ----- slim and none. Keystone does not supply any type of schematics - electrical, plumbing, etc.
